"Is This Love" is a song by Japanese girl group XG from. The song was originally released as the seventh and final track of XG's second EP, Awe, on November 8, 2024.[1] It was later re-released as a digital single on March 7, 2025 as the global campaign song for Shiseido's Anessa brand.[2]

In 2025, XG was announced as the brand muse for Anessa, a sun care brand under Shiseido.[3] On February 28, 2025, XG appeared in two commercials for Anessa which used "Is This Love" as its background track.[4] The group also appeared in a minute-long video titled "The people who shine are the people who have fun."[5] On March 7, the girl group re-released "Is This Love" with several new remixes and versions.[6]
